Admission Requirements

7.5+

To enter the course, you must have one of the following:

  • A UK honours degree in law normally with a classification of 2.1 or above
  • A UK honours degree in a subject other than law with a classification of 2:1 or above AND a UK Graduate Diploma in Law (or equivalent graduate or postgraduate course that covers the necessary foundations of legal knowledge), normally with an average of at least 50% OR
  • An overseas degree (in any subject) with a classification equivalent to 2:1 or above AND a UK Graduate Diploma in Law (or equivalent graduate or postgraduate course that covers the necessary foundations of legal knowledge), normally with an average of at least 50% OR
  • An overseas degree in law, with a classification equivalent to 2:1 or above, which is based on common law and is specified in the list of exceptionally permitted overseas degrees.
It is possible for a person without a Law degree or Law conversion course (such as the GDL) to qualify as a solicitor (provided they have a degree in another subject or an equivalent qualification or work experience), however our programme is designed for students who already have a sound grounding in the basic principles of law, so such applicants will not be accepted for this programme.
